This clock signal is generated via a reload counter, so the output frequency can be
selected in small steps. An optional toggle latch can provide a clock signal with a 50%
duty cycle.

Register FOCON provides control over the output signal generation (frequency,
waveform, activation) as well as all status information (counter value, FOTL).
